Join us for a career workshop featuring AI ethics pioneer Liz O'Sullivan, the first Technology Director at the Surveillance Technology Oversight Project (STOP) and cofounder/VP of Responsible AI at AI explainability company Arthur. O'Sullivan made headlines when she resigned from the computer vision company Clarifai and publicly spoke out against autonomous weapons. She brings hard-won insights from building, monitoring and regulating high-risk AI systems, navigating the tensions between technological advancement and ethical responsibility in areas such as military applications, system evaluation and governance frameworks.
